Train speed 72 km / h. How many revolutions per minute do the locomotive wheels make if their radius is 1.2 m.

Initial data: V (train speed) = 72 km / h (20 m / s); R (radius of locomotive wheels) = 1.2 m; t (duration of movement of the locomotive) = 1 min (60 s).

The number of revolutions of the locomotive wheels per minute is determined by the formula: N = t / T = t * V / (2 * Π * R).

Calculation: N = 60 * 20 / (2 * 3.14 * 1.2) ≈ 159 revolutions.

Answer: The wheels of the locomotive make 159 revolutions in 1 minute.
